Programming in the mid-future

Reading Bruce Eckels thoughts on the future of computer programming made me think of a ‘teaser’ made by Anders Hejlsberg at a presentation when discussing the historic evolution of programming. It goes something like this:

This is what Hello World looks like in c#:

static void Main(string[] args)
Console.WriteLine("Hello world");

Do you remember what it looked like in Turbo Pascal? If you don’t, it would be something like this:

WriteLn('Hello World');

Any similarities 😉 Obviously Hejlsberg made a lot of good points about this, and a lot has happened the last 25 years, but this example still really amuses me 😀


